O’Day calls time with O’s his ‘favorite stop’
When he was approached a few days ago by executive vice president of baseball operations Dan Duquette about the possibility of being traded, reliever Darren O’Day was intrigued. The 35-year-old — who is out for the season as he recovers from left hamstring surgery — just wants to win at this stage in his career. That’s what made Duquette’s offer of Atlanta such an easy choice.
